2004 Citroen Berlingo vs. 1976 Renault 5

To start off, 2004 Citroen Berlingo is newer by 28 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1976 Renault 5.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1976 Renault 5 would be higher. At 1,997 cc (4 cylinders), 2004 Citroen Berlingo is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1976 Renault 5 (93 HP @ 6400 RPM) has 4 more horse power than 2004 Citroen Berlingo. (89 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1976 Renault 5 should accelerate faster than 2004 Citroen Berlingo.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 Citroen Berlingo weights approximately 425 kg more than 1976 Renault 5.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 Citroen Berlingo (205 Nm @ 1900 RPM) has 89 more torque (in Nm) than 1976 Renault 5. (116 Nm @ 4000 RPM). This means 2004 Citroen Berlingo will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1976 Renault 5.

Compare all specifications:

2004 Citroen Berlingo 1976 Renault 5
Make Citroen Renault
Model Berlingo 5
Year Released 2004 1976
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1997 cc 1397 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 89 HP 93 HP
Engine RPM 4000 RPM 6400 RPM
Torque 205 Nm 116 Nm
Torque RPM 1900 RPM 4000 RPM
Engine Bore Size 85 mm 76 mm
Engine Stroke Size 88 mm 77 mm
Top Speed 160 km/hour 172 km/hour
Drive Type Front Front
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 5 doors 3 doors
Vehicle Weight 1275 kg 850 kg
Vehicle Length 4140 mm 3550 mm
Vehicle Width 1730 mm 1530 mm
Vehicle Height 1820 mm 1380 mm
Wheelbase Size 2700 mm 2450 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 60 L 38 L
